Juventus Line Up Double Liverpool Swoop <div class='quotetop'>QUOTE </div><div class='quotemain'>Juventus want to buy Liverpool midfield duo Momo Sissoko and Xabi Alonso, according to Tuttosport. The Bianconeri are in the market for a top-class centre midfielder, and have sent a representative to Anfield today to enquire about the availability of the pair. Sissoko Sissoko is desperate to quit the Reds after falling way down the pecking order. “I am sick and tired and want to leave. I am not happy about playing one game per month,” the Mali international said last week. Juve boss Claudio Ranieri is a massive admirer of the Mali international and would like to bring him to the club in January. Sissoko is likely to be open to the move and he admitted last month that he should have accepted a transfer to the ‘Old Lady’ when he had the chance during the summer. “I should have accepted a move to Juventus,” the 22-year-old moaned. “Not moving to Juve was a massive error on my part.” Xabi Alonso As for Xabi Alonso, it is unclear whether Reds boss Rafa Benitez would be willing to let him leave. Either way the former Real Sociedad will certainly not be allowed to move until the summer at the very earliest. Juve are likely to find space for the pair by selling summer flops Sergio Almiron and Tiago Mendes.</div>
